Summary

Mike and Matt are in your ears once again to run the rule over the latest news. Topics today include: people enjoying the sunshine, relaxing of lockdown and whether it's the right move, how contagious the coronavirus is, why kitchen workers are all mad, the underwhelming return of the Premier League, 30 years of hurt coming to an end for Liverpool fans (and why winning the title matters most), cabinet spending, the NHS, the future for protests, why we need a confident government (and don't have one), shocking recent developments in the world of NASCAR, the current lack of tolerance in society, big companies panicking about their lack of diversity and how the media have changed for the better in one very important way.
